Gastroenterologist Jobs in Scottsdale, AZ

A Gastroenterologist is a specialist physician who has advanced training in the diagnosis and treatment of disorders related to the digestive system. This includes diseases affecting the esophagus, stomach, small intestine, large intestine (colon), rectum, liver, gallbladder, and pancreas. Their work involves performing diagnostic and therapeutic procedures such as endoscopy, colonoscopy, and liver biopsy. They play a crucial role in the physician industry by providing expert care for patients suffering from Gastrointestinal issues, contributing to research and development of new treatments, and educating other healthcare professionals and patients about digestive health.

Before becoming a Gastroenterologist, an individual should possess a medical degree and have completed a residency in internal medicine. Some of the important skills and certifications required for this role include problem-solving skills, decision-making skills, strong communication and interpersonal skills, and the ability to work under pressure. A Gastroenterologist must be board-certified in Gastroenterology by the American Board of Internal Medicine or a similar accrediting body. Prior to specializing in Gastroenterology, they may have roles such as a medical intern, a resident in internal medicine, or a fellow in a subspecialty of internal medicine.
